Hello, I'm new to all this stuff, I've been wanting to set up a Freak Fortress 2 server for me and my friends. I can install the metamod and get it to work but when I put in the Sourcemod files and launch the server it closes itself back down. I've looked for solutions online but haven't found any. Any help? SourceMod isn't currently working on TF2 without installing MetaMod: Source snapshots and SourceMod snapshots. I recommend the latest MM:S 1.10.3 snapshot and latest SM 1.6.2 snapshot.
